Pixel 6 Pro vs. iPhone 13 Pro vs. Samsung S21 Ultra: Which zoom is best


Pixel 6 Pro vs. iPhone 13 Pro vs. Samsung S21 Ultra: Which zoom is best

The Pixel 6 and Pixel 6 Pro might be two of the best phones Google has ever made. The Pro model specifically has a gorgeous 6.7-inch, 120Hz display, a not-too-extreme price of $899 (£849, AU$1,299) and, of course, the cameras. It's always the cameras. The conspicuous camera bar on the back houses a trio of shooters: a main 50-megapixel camera, a 12-megapixel ultrawide and a 48-megapixel telephoto that offers 4x optical zoom.

That last camera is particularly important. Following the widespread adoption of Portrait mode and Night mode, zoom is becoming the big phone camera feature for many companies. That's particularly true of Samsung, which marketed its last two Galaxy S flagships based on their 100x zoom.

Andrew Hoyle/CNET

So how does the Pixel 6 Pro stack up? I field-tested it here in Sydney against the iPhone 13 Pro to find out. I found that the iPhone generally performed better with optical zoom -- that is, up to 3x, where the 13 Pro maxes out -- but that the Pixel was decisively better as you zoom out farther. I also compared the Pixel 6 Pro to the Samsung Galaxy S21 Ultra for longer zooms, and was surprised to see the Pixel 6 Pro outperform the zoom master. 

iPhone vs. Pixel: Optical clash

Let's start by comparing the iPhone 13 Pro directly with the Pixel 6 Pro at 3x zoom. That means the iPhone 13 Pro is using its dedicated 3x optical telephoto camera and the Pixel 6 is using its main wide-angle camera and digitally cropping in to 3x.

My first example is a photo taken on a bright, sunny day of a painted mural with vibrant colors and action-shot cricketers. 

pxl-20211101-000236310

To set the scene, I took this photo on the Pixel using the standard wide-angle lens at 1x.

Daniel Van Boom/CNET

Zooming in to 3x, we start to see how differently the iPhone and Pixel capture images. The iPhone takes warmer photos, most notably seen in the different shade of green produced by each phone. Whether this is good or bad depends largely on taste, so I'll leave that aside for the moment. The Pixel photo looks like it's applied the Structure filter from Instagram and raised it significantly: Details that look subtle in the iPhone picture become pronounced in the Pixel photo. Notice the crack that runs between the artwork of the bowler and the woman to his left.

I prefer the iPhone's more natural, vibrant look, but you may prefer the details that the Pixel's processing brings out. 

Next up, please enjoy this decaying art piece I found in an alley.

img-0336

For reference, here is a photo from the Google Pixel 6 Pro taken with its main camera at 1x.

Daniel Van Boom/CNET

Below are photos taken at 3x on each phone. Again, the lighting conditions are perfect. This time, though, the results are less ambiguous. The iPhone 13's photo was brighter, had better contrast and captured more. If you look at the rips and tears in the canvas, you'll find far more detail in the iPhone's shot. Depressing detail, in this case, but detail nonetheless! 

Now to a more complicated example. The photos below were taken at night, but in a lit-up environment. This time it's the Pixel's photo that's brighter, but not necessarily in a good way. The light is less balanced in the Pixel's rendition, which results in the iPhone's version having better contrast. (See the blacks in the cactus barrel.) 

At the same time, though, the Pixel managed to pick up details missed by the iPhone. Most notable are the spider webs on the cactus to the right. This is also an example of something I noticed a lot in the Pixel -- its dislike of shadows. The Pixel's cameras work hard to capture details in areas that come up dark in the iPhone. And keep in mind, the Pixel 6 Pro is using its main camera and cropping in, which also gives it a bit of an advantage.

Below is not a zoomed shot, but I wanted to include it to illustrate the point about the Pixel 6 Pro. In the cactus photo above, you see that it can backfire by lighting up areas in a way that looks artificial. In the photos below though, it impresses by catching a lot of information missed by the iPhone. 

When it comes to low light, I generally found the iPhone did a better job, though not always. In the below photos of a mural, the iPhone managed to capture more light and detail. Note, though, that the Pixel's shot has deeper colors. 

birds

iPhone 13 Pro versus Pixel 6 Pro, 3x zoom.

Daniel Van Boom/CNET

And where the Pixel can sometimes produce images that look overprocessed during the day, at night I found it was often the reverse. In the below comparison of a stone cross, the iPhone's version is brighter, but also has more noise and an unsightly hue compared with the Pixel's.

Now let's move closer to 4x on each phone. This means the Pixel 6 Pro is using its 4x optical telephoto camera, while the iPhone uses its 3x telephoto camera and digitally crops in to achieve a 4x magnification. The different isn't major, but it is still noticeable. The digital zoom that takes the iPhone from 3x to 4x zoom results in some conspicuous processing, and some loss of vibrance.

You can see the latter effect in the comparison below. The Pixel's photo is slightly clearer, but the iPhone's digital zoom makes its photo look less saturated. For example, the green in the trees is much richer in the Pixel photo.

It's much the same for these photos of a statue head below. Notice again the Pixel's tendency to light up shadows, in this case on the fellow's face. But also see how much more vivacious the colors in the Pixel's shot are. 

In the photos below of a dog park sign, the iPhone's digital zoom leads to some obvious heavy lifting by image processing. The blades of grass, the ripples in the water and the texture on the sign all look artificially sharpened up. 

The long view

When it comes to longer zooms, the Pixel 6 Pro is the winner -- by a large margin. 

The comparison below is of photos taken by the iPhone 13 Pro and Pixel 6 Pro taken at 10x magnification. We return to the water cooler adorned by cricket figures, but from a greater distance. The difference is significant. The iPhone's shot has more noise and is blurrier. (Also note: The iPhone's "10x" zoom was regularly deeper than the "10x" zoom on both the Pixel and Samsung Galaxy.)

Below are 10x zoom shots taken by the Pixel 6 Pro and the Samsung Galaxy S21 Ultra, which has built its brand on zoom. Considering how amazing the Samsung Galaxy S21 Ultra is at zoom, I was surprised to see that it was outdone here at 10x zoom by the Pixel. The Pixel 6 Pro looked sharper and had more vibrant colors, as you can see in the greens on the field and the water cooler. The Pixel 6 Pro is digitally cropping its 4x telephoto camera, but it has a neat software feature called Super Res zoom to improve the image. The Galaxy S21 Ultra is relying on its 10x optical zoom telephoto camera.

The photos below of my Booker DeWitt Funko Pop were taken in a less sunny environment. The Pixel 6 Pro photo looks far more balanced -- both in colors and in lighting. The iPhone's zoomed photo has an unnatural warm glow to it. The improved clarity on the Pixel isn't limited to Booker either. Compare the text on the book spines.

The Galaxy S21 Ultra did better than the iPhone, but still fell victim to many of the same issues. It also had a warm glow, albeit less distorted, and fewer details both on Booker and the books behind him. The Pixel wins again.

OK, hard mode. See that tree with the lilac flowers all the way to the other side of the field? Let's zoom in 10x.

pxl-20211101-002018264

For reference, I took ths photo at 1x with the Pixel 6 Pro's main camera.

Daniel Van Boom/CNET

The photos below were taken at 10x digital zoom on both the Pixel 6 Pro and iPhone. This is a tough photo for any phone to grab, since the leaves on the trees provide an ample opportunity for noise. And, boy, is there noise. Still, the iPhone pic is more distorted, as you'll notice the the foliage looks much finer on the Pixel. 

And below is a comparison of pictures from the Pixel and the Galaxy S21 Ultra of the same scene taken at 10x. The photo from the Pixel outdoes the one from the Galaxy, which looks flatter and less vivacious in comparison.

That the Pixel 6 Pro beats the S21 Ultra on 10x zoom is impressive, since deep zooms are what the S21 Ultra is known for. Note, though, that digital zoom on the Pixel goes up to "only" 20x, compared with the Galaxy's 100x.

The Best Monitors According to the CNET Staff Who Use Them


The Best Monitors According to the CNET Staff Who Use Them

Over the last few years, office workers across the world have found themselves having to work from their homes. While this has increased productivity and reduced a lot of stress for many, a lot of workers didn't have the right equipment to create a home office. Even here at CNET, we had to find new ways to make our space work. 

Having a good monitor, or even two, makes working from home much easier, as being hunched over a laptop can cause severe back pain and stresses you might not notice right away. It's much better to spend your day looking at a big screen than a little one.

Read more:  The Best Office Chairs According to the CNET Staff Who Use Them

The CNET team is full of diverse experts; people who spend their lives reviewing products and testing them, so we know how to pick a good product. We collected testimonials from the editorial staff and engineers about their favorite monitors and why you should buy one too.

Gigabyte

I got this Gigabyte monitor when I bought a new gaming desktop. I wanted a 27-inch screen with 1440p resolution and 144Hz refresh rate, and this was on offer for around $300 about a year ago. Never having heard of the brand, I took a punt on it.

I'm really happy with it. It looks great, day and night, with hardly any reflections. The bezel is super thin. It can be adjusted up and down, as well as tilted. And it has all the ports you'd probably need. The only thing I would change is that the power button is also a menu joystick and it's on the back, which is fiddly on the few occasions I need it.

-- Nick Hide, Managing copy editor

Asus

I love this monitor from Asus. Since I am a video editor by trade, who also edits a lot of photos in his spare time, having a monitor with excellent color rendition is super important, and this ProArt monitor does that really well.

It has a bit more resolution than a standard 1080p monitor which is fantastic as well, it adjusts easily into landscape and portrait mode, and it can move up and down for different desk setups.

But probably the biggest selling point is the price. It's more expensive than a standard monitor, but for what it delivers on picture and color quality, it's probably the most affordable monitor for professional photo and video folks. The ProArt is much more affordable than something from Apple. 

-- Owen Poole, Video producer

LG

This Full HD monitor is intensely basic for the price, but it's so easy to use and has gotten me through some of the busiest pandemic news cycles. With two HDMI ports, one audio jack and a D-sub connector, I've been able to seamlessly connect its 24-inch glory to my work Mac (for editing and digital production), as well as my former Windows laptop and current personal desktop (for video games) with minimal interruptions to my productivity. It's 6.8 pounds, which might be heavy for a monitor -- I wouldn't know -- but I've also taken to carting it into other areas of my house without issue. And it has... screen tilt!

-- Dawnthea Price Lisco, Copy editor

Sceptre

When we set up our home office, my wife and I used these Sceptre curved displays for a long time. The curve is gentle enough not to strain your eyes, while also making you feel like you have a wrap-around experience. I eventually changed out my monitors for something more gaming focused, but my wife loves her Sceptre. 

The color tone can be a little uneven and it took us a while to get them dialed in, but now that they are, they're worth the small cost. We ended up getting two for the full experience.

-- James Bricknell, Senior editor

HP

While I wanted to have good gaming monitors, I couldn't afford some of the bigger curved displays you see here. My gaming on a PC consists of 1080p resolution games anyway so 4K just wasn't needed.

I picked up two of these ultra-thin HP monitors as they have FreeSync for gaming, but are also low profile enough to leave room on my desk for the keyboards I test. Plus, the bezel-less display is fire.

-- James Bricknell, Senior editor

Lepow

For most of the pandemic, I couldn't work in the same spot in my house every day. Setting up a big monitor or even a regular desk to put one on was out of the question. Lepow's 15.6-inch portable monitor gave me just enough extra room to work, whether my "office" was in my dining room, living room or bedroom.

The display setup takes seconds with a single USB-C cable for both the picture and power though it does have an HDMI input if necessary. All the cables come in the box, too, along with a screen protector. It has a folio case that doubles as a stand (newer versions have a built-in kickstand for better positioning and use less desk space). It even has a headphone jack and basic built-in speakers so it can connect to a game console. When you're done for the day, it folds up and easily stores in a drawer or backpack. Easy.

-- Josh Goldman, Senior editor

LG

 A few years ago I upgraded to the LG Ultragear ultrawide, and everything about it makes me extremely happy. Its 3440x1440 resolution is the sweet spot for a 34-inch gaming setup since it doesn't tax a GPU as hard as a 4k monitor. It's 144hz, with Gsync and VESA adaptive sync (freesync) support. I play Final Fantasy 14 and Destiny 2 on a custom-built gaming rig, and the frame rates are amazing. 

Since I'm not even maxing out the specifications on this monitor -- a GPU upgrade in a year or two will let me max out the 144hz part of the monitor -- I'm going to be keeping this for a good long while.

-- Wesley Radcliffe, Engineering manager

CNET's Eric Franklin got me into ultrawide monitors, and for a long time I had an entry-level LG that did the job. When the pandemic hit though, I decided to go bigger and I'm so glad I did. I bought this one Used/Like New from Amazon, and it's been a dream to work with. 

I bought the 120hz because I don't game at higher refresh rates anyway, and most of the time I was relying on this for work. I also found a monitor arm for it that cleans up my workspace really well.

- Ian Sherr, Editor at large

Asus ROG Phone review: The best way to play games on Android


Asus ROG Phone review: The best way to play games on Android


If you can't tell from the angular lines, exposed copper heat sinks and pulsating light-up logo, the Asus ROG Phone is designed for gaming. While I can't say the looks are my cup of tea, there will be plenty of people who think this styling looks badass. And it's nice to see a phone maker go for something different.

But what exactly makes this a gaming phone? Well let's start with the AMOLED display that can refresh 90 times a second -- a first for any OLED phone. The higher refresh rate means less motion blur and faster response times. It's not as high as the Razer Phone 2's 120Hz LCD screen, but the fast refresh times are a noticeable improvement over other phones when playing certain games. And even though the ROG's screen looks nice, sometimes it was too dim even at its brightest setting.

Pressure sensitive buttons called AirTriggers

Perhaps one of the coolest and most innovative features on the ROG Phone is AirTriggers. These are pressure sensitive corners that double as bumper buttons for games. I've used phones with pressure sensitive features before like the Pixel 3 where you can squeeze the sides to open Google Assistant. But Asus' approach here is by far my favorite implementation of the technology on phones.

In landscape gameplay, the top right and left corners of the phone have pressure sensitive sensors that can be used as bumper buttons.

Aloysius Low/CNET

AirTriggers can be programmed for specific functions. For example in PUBG, I assigned one to fire a weapon and another to crouch. It's a curious solution to the lack of physical controls on phones and yet it's so well-implemented and feels so intuitive that I became much more immersed in the games I played.

The curved bezels and sides make the phone incredibly comfortable to hold especially in landscape. The speakers, dotted with copper colored grills, are wonderfully loud and sound fantastic. They're right up there with the amazing speakers on the Razer Phone 2 in terms of being able to produce bombastic high-quality sound.

(Top photo) With AirTriggers activated, a blue circle "L1" and red circle "R1" appear onscreen. (Bottom photo) I dragged the circles on top of controls for firing a weapon and crouching. Now when I tap the top right corner of the phone it throws a punch or fires a weapon.

PUBG

ROG X mode and AeroActive cooler

The ROG has two USB-C ports, one on the bottom and one on the side so when you're playing games in landscape mode the power cord doesn't get in the way of your hands. The side port also supports accessories like a detachable fan called the AeroActive cooler which comes with the phone.

Now, it might seem silly to attach a fan to the back of your phone, but it makes a big difference in terms of performance, especially if you're going to be playing a game for 20 to 30 minutes without a break. The fan keeps the phone from getting too hot to hold and along with a software setting called "X mode" lets the processor run at its highest speed for longer during gameplay.

The detachable AeroActive cooler keeps the phone cool during gameplay and along with Asus' X mode improves processor performance.

Josh Miller/CNET

Quick break for a Patrick thought: I'm neutral on the detachable fan. I have a strong fear I'd lose it, but the gain in performance is beyond impressive especially when I played a game for a long amount of time. But then, I am attaching a fan to my phone which seems like a clunky solution.

But don't get me wrong, you don't need the fan and X mode to use this phone in everyday tasks. The phone opens apps lighting fast, even big ones like the camera. Android animations are peppy and appear smooth. There's no lag when processing and saving photos.

I ran GeekBench 4 when I first got the ROG without the fan and X mode enabled and got a single-core score of 1,413 and a multi-core score of 5,592. Then I ran it again with the fan attached and X mode turned on and got 2,556 for single-core and 8,445 for multi-core. That ranks it up there with the Razer Phone 2, Galaxy Note 9 and OnePlus 6 as one of the fastest current Android phones.

However, Apple'siPhone XS is in another league in terms of raw processing power and performance -- and it doesn't require a detachable fan. Check out the results of our performance tests below.

3DMark Slingshot Unlimited

Asus ROG Phone 6,438 Razer Phone 2 6,526 Galaxy Note 9 6,344 OnePlus 6 6,275 iPhone XS 8,309
Note: Longer bars indicate better performance

3DMark Ice Storm Unlimited

Asus ROG Phone 62,751 Razer Phone 2 63,253 Galaxy Note 9 58,832 OnePlus 6 62,952 iPhone XS 76,823
Note: Longer bars indicate better performance

Geekbench v.4.0 single-core

Asus ROG Phone 2,556 Razer Phone 2 2,417 Galaxy Note 9 2,406 OnePlus 6 2,454 iPhone XS 4,816
Note: Longer bars indicate better performance

Geekbench v.4.0 multicore

Asus ROG Phone 8,445 Razer Phone 2 8,905 Galaxy Note 9 8,827 OnePlus 6 9,068 iPhone XS 11,585
Note: Longer bars indicate better performance

Camera and battery life

Then there's all the regular phone stuff. It has a 4,000-mAh battery that lasted an incredible 15 hours and 5 minutes battery life in CNET's battery lab test for continuous video playback on airplane mode.

Image quality from the dual rear cameras is good. They capture a nice amount of detail. HDR mode adds a bit more dynamic range without going over the top with highlights and shadows. Take a look at the photos below I took inside a cafe: one with HDR enabled and the other with it off. Notice how the HDR captures the details outside the door and windows whereas the non-HDR photo just shows a white blob of clipped highlights.

The second rear camera gives you a wider field of view so you can pack more into your frame. And it is really wide. I found it great for moments I wanted to take a panorama but didn't want to go through that capture process. I also liked putting the camera on the wide-angle setting and placing the phone super close to an object in the foreground to create a perspective effect.

This was taken with the ROG's main 12-megapixel camera rear camera.

Patrick Holland/CNET

This was taken with the second rear camera that is wide-angle. I was standing in the same place when I took this photo and the one above.

Patrick Holland/CNET

Video looks decent but definitely suffers in low-light situations. The ROG has slow motion in 1080p resolution at 240 frames per second. It's not as impressive as the iPhone XS, but it is definitely worth trying.

Below are some more photos I took with the Asus ROG Phone.

Here's a photo of Stella the cat. Notice the detail in her fur.

Patrick Holland/CNET

Even with HDR, the ROG doesn't have the dynamic range abilities of the Pixel 3 or iPhone XS. But it still does a decent job with this sunset over Twin Peaks.

Patrick Holland/CNET

The ROG handles this indoor shot of a Four Barrel cappuccino pretty well. I noticed the phone tends to protect highlights -- look at that foam.

Patrick Holland/CNET

The ROG has a tendency to underexpose images like this one of the California Street cable car.

Patrick Holland/CNET

This photo was taken at sunrise. Low-light shots aren't this phone's strength. Notice the noise in the building on the right.

Patrick Holland/CNET

Asus ZenMotion and (sigh) ZenMoji

There's also a cool feature called ZenMotion. When the screen is asleep you can draw a letter on it to launch an app. Draw a "W" to unlock the phone and open the weather app or a "C" to open the camera. Besides showing this feature off to my friends, I didn't find myself using it but once or twice.

For those of you inclined, there is an app called ZenMoji that maps an AR cartoon avatar of an animal like a horse, cat or bear over your face. The characters are pretty adorable and yet another entry in the animated emoji wars: Apple has Memoji, Samsung has AR Emoji, LG has animated emoji and Huawei has 3D Live Emoji. You'll never be at a loss of ways to express yourself.

The ZenMoji rabbit winking.

Asus

Asus designed a lot of gaming accessories for the ROG that really take it beyond just playing games on a mobile phone. Accessories include:

In the TwinView dock, the phone sits on top, while it runs the game on another display below. 

Aloysius Low/CNET

TwinView Dock: It transforms the phone into a Nintendo DS-like dual screen device and adds two physical shoulder buttons, a 6,000mAh battery and a selfie camera to stream and record yourself as you play.

The Gamevice controller for the ROG Phone.

Aloysius Low/CNET

Gamevice controller: The ROG fits in the middle of the vice like device which has dual joysticks, fire triggers, bumpers, a D-pad and all the buttons you'd expect.

WiGig Display Dock: Stream content wirelessly from your ROG Phone to a TV with minimal latency.

Here's how the ROG Phone sits in the Mobile Desktop Dock. 

Aloysius Low/CNET

Mobile Desktop Dock: Turn the ROG into a mini gaming rig complete with nearly every port you can imagine: HDMI, DisplayPort, USB-C, USB-3.1, micro-USB, Ethernet, headphone jack and an SD card reader.

Professional Dock - It has less ports than the Mobile Desktop Dock but has HDMI for a monitor and two USB ports for a keyboard and mouse.

All of these are sold separately and there's currently no word on pricing or availability.

Asus ROG Phone is definitely for gamers

The Asus ROG Phone is designed inside and out for gamers. The 128GB model costs $899 which converts to £690 and AU$1,265 while the 512GB model is $1,099 converts to £840 and AU$1,545. The Razer Phone 2 costs $100 less, but you get less battery life.

I didn't expect to like the ROG as much as I did. The extras really do make a difference in how this thing performs: the AirTriggers, X mode and the fan actually work to enhance the gaming experience. But the ROG also has a solid camera and a great battery life.

While I wouldn't recommend this to nongamers (the Pixel 3, OnePlus 6 and Galaxy Note 9 are better all-around choices), if you're a gamer trying to decide between this and the Razer Phone 2, Asus has the edge when it comes to controls and optional accessories. Of course that edge comes at a higher price.

Personally I find the design of the Razer Phone 2 much more appealing as a phone and high-end mobile gaming device. And even without a fan, it beat the ROG in nearly every performance test I ran.

Yet as I write this, Apple is preparing to ship the iPhone XR which costs less than either the Razer or the ROG, has bonkers processing power -- although we've yet to test it -- and access to a larger library of games on iOS. It doesn't have a high-refresh rate display or pressure sensitive buttons, but it's definitely a worthy consideration for a gaming phone.
